The analysis and practical application about the effect of intra-vascular laser irradiation on C-C bond
C-C bond is the most common kind of interactions in biological molecules. For example, the molecules of cholesterol and fibrinogen are connected with C-C bonds. We analysis the effect of Laser onto C-C bond in medical cure case by the method of Intra-vascular Laser Irradiation on blood (ILIB), and in theory a new model of "Laser-(C-C)" inharmonic oscillator is constructed on the base of quantum mechanics. Furthermore, we investigate the helpful influence of ILIB through sixty-two cases of brain-thrombus.
